Johnson Fistel filed a class action lawsuit against Black Rock Coffee (NASDAQ: BRCB) for alleged false/misleading statements about store-level sales cannibalization. The alleged issue relates to newly opened stores transferring sales from existing locations and impacting financial results during the Sept. 12, 2025–May 12, 2026 class period. Investors have until Aug. 17, 2026 to move to serve as lead plaintiff; the filing signals reputational and disclosure-risk concerns that could pressure sentiment.
The core issue here is not the lawsuit itself; it is that it attacks the quality of growth. When a concept is being valued on unit expansion, any sign that new openings are merely redistributing revenue from the existing base forces a reset in store-level ROI assumptions, payback periods, and the terminal growth rate. That usually shows up first as EV/sales compression and only later as EPS pressure, because the market pays for a believable rollout curve more than for current quarter margins.
Near term, this is mostly a sentiment/liquidity event, but the second-order risk is broader if investors start re-underwriting cohort economics across comparable small-format beverage rollouts. If management responds with slower openings or lower disclosure quality, that can hit the entire premium-growth coffee/restaurant complex over the next 1-3 months as analysts cut forward unit productivity. Over 6-18 months, legal expense, higher D&O costs, and a more conservative multiple can matter more than any eventual settlement size.
The contrarian view is that the market may already be discounting enough of this overhang, and the complaint may not reveal incremental economic damage beyond what was already visible in operating trends. The thesis is falsified if the company can show stable or improving same-store sales by vintage cohort, or if the case is dismissed early without discovery pressure. If those data points hold, this becomes a tradable headline overhang rather than a durable fundamental short.
